The angular spine on the Calypso Jr. looks pretty classy, I'll admit that. And the pointy shoulder above the thumb hole, likewise.
HOWEVER: It hurts! I like to be able to push down on the blade spine when cutting tough materials.
I rounded off the spine and the pointy shoulder with a Dremel. Made a great knife even better.
Aesthetics are important, provided that functionality is not impaired. Am I the only one who has complained about the sharp corners on the Calypsos?
